We’ve made changes to the default Canvas Renderer once again! We’ve reverted to a newer version of Ultralight that offers more consistent performance across the board. While it doesn’t include every feature we were aiming for, this update should significantly reduce the extreme resource usage some of you have experienced.

Key Updates

Renderer Options: You can now choose between Ultralight and Qt WebEngine for rendering effects. This setting can be found on the Canvas Settings page.

WebGL & HTML5 Video: Effects using WebGL or HTML5 video will still require Qt WebEngine.

Ultralight Capabilities: The new Ultralight version supports CSS filters, image buffers for HD Screen Ambience, and will continue to pave the way for LCD support in the future.

We’re actively monitoring performance and exploring ways to enable more complex effects without the heavy resource penalties that some users have experienced. Stay tuned!

2.4.13 - 10/1/2024

We've swapped out the Effect Canvas Renderer to power higher quality effects, and allow some major additions down the road.

  • CSS filters are now supported.
  • The Canvas is now hardware accelerated (30x reduction in Screen Ambience CPU usage!)
  • WebGL support for SignalRGB Pro users allows for 3D and Shader based effects.
  • That pesky frozen white canvas bug should no longer exist (knock on wood)

SignalRGB Pro users now also have access to Color Calibration options, and a Canvas MiniPlayer when the app is closed to the task tray. You can disable this in 'Windows Settings' if you don't want it to automatically open.

Windows Dynamic Lighting

We now have preliminary support for Windows Dynamic Lighting.

  • Any device that supports Windows Dynamic Lighting will now show up in the device list, and can be controlled without a plugin.

  • Windows Dynamic Lighting devices will not have support for advanced features like DPI or Macros at the moment, but we are working on it.

    • Disabling Windows Dynamic Lighting will revert to the previous Plugin behavior if there is one available.
  • Background Window Dynamic Lighting is now supported if SignalRGB is the Prioritized App.
